About The Awards

Outstanding Performance in Teaching

The President’s Award for Outstanding Performance in Teaching was established to recognise and reward excellence in teaching and to emphasise the University’s commitment to fostering teaching innovation and excellence, enhancing student learning and providing teaching scholarships. Both individual staff members and teams at the institutional level are eligible for the award.

The nominees were considered by a selection panel chaired by Professor Stephen CHEUNG Yan-leung, President. The other panel members comprised Professor Chetwyn CHAN Che-hin (lay Council member), Professor LEUNG Mei-yee (external member from a higher education institution), Professor John LEE Chi-kin, Vice President (Academic), Professor Eric YU Kwan-wai and Dr TSE Ka-ho (two representatives elected by and from the Academic Board), Professor LIM Cher-ping, Professor WOO Chi-keung and Dr Stella KONG Wai-yu (three Faculty Deans/their nominees), Dr Savio WONG Wai-ho (recipient of the previous year’s President’s Award for Outstanding Performance in Teaching) and Ms Mandy WONG Sin-man (student representative on the Academic Board, invited by the President).

The panel members conducted a rigorous selection process comprising both textual scrutiny and interviews with the nominees. The following assessment criteria were used:

  • Adoption of learner-centred approaches, ability to engage/inspire/ impact on students and demonstration of superior classroom acumen;
  • Course/programme/curriculum design reflecting a command of the field; and
  • Past/present achievement(s) and leadership in teaching and potential scholarly contribution to and impact on the development of effective teaching practice within the University and/or in other institutions.
